About the Akshaya AK-658 draw
The AK-658 first prize ticket was sold in Thiruvananthapuram on 30 Jun 2024.
Akshaya is no longer part of the weekly rotation. It offered a first prize of ₹70 lakh across 8 numbered prize tiers plus a consolation prize. Our archive holds 387 Akshaya draws.

Claim Information
Winning tickets should be surrendered within 30 days of the draw. For prizes above ₹1,00,000, winners must present their tickets to the Director of State Lotteries. TDS will be applicable as per income tax rules.
